安全验证失败怎么办,从根源到解决方案安全验证失败怎么办
安全验证失败怎么办,从根源到解决方案安全验证失败怎么办,
本文目录导读:
在现代数字环境中,安全验证失败是一个常见但复杂的问题,无论是个人用户还是企业,都可能在登录系统、访问敏感数据或执行操作时遇到安全验证失败的情况,这种问题可能由多种因素引起,解决方法也因具体情况而异,本文将深入分析安全验证失败的可能原因,提供详细的解决方案,并探讨如何预防这类问题的发生。
安全验证失败的常见原因
-
网络连接问题
- 原因分析:安全验证通常依赖于网络连接,如果网络不稳定或中断,验证机制可能无法正常工作。
- 后果:用户可能无法访问系统或数据,导致数据泄露或系统损坏。
- 解决方案:检查网络连接是否稳定,确保网络设备正常运行,必要时使用VPN或防火墙来增强安全性。
-
系统或服务错误
- 原因分析:服务器错误、服务中断或系统故障可能导致安全验证失败。
- 后果:用户无法正常登录或访问服务,影响用户体验和业务运营。
- 解决方案:监控服务器状态,及时处理服务中断,确保系统稳定运行。
-
权限或认证问题
- 原因分析:用户可能没有足够的权限访问特定资源,或者认证机制识别不到合法用户。
- 后果:用户无法完成操作,导致资源未被授权使用。
- 解决方案:检查用户权限设置,确保用户具有执行操作的权限;验证认证机制是否正确识别用户。
-
软件或组件问题
- 原因分析:软件漏洞、插件冲突或配置错误可能导致安全验证失败。
- 后果:用户可能无法正常登录或访问系统,影响数据安全和系统稳定性。
- 解决方案:及时更新软件和插件,修复已知漏洞;检查配置文件,确保设置正确。
-
数据或配置错误
- 原因分析:敏感数据损坏或配置错误可能导致验证机制失效。
- 后果:用户无法完成验证,导致数据泄露或系统问题。
- 解决方案:定期备份和恢复数据,确保配置文件无误;检查和修复损坏的数据。
安全验证失败的解决方案
-
检查网络连接
- 步骤:
- 确保所有网络设备正常运行,包括路由器、交换机和防火墙。
- 检查网络连接是否稳定,可以尝试重新连接或重启设备。
- 使用网络扫描工具检查是否存在网络问题,如断开的连接或防火墙规则冲突。
- 工具:使用Wireshark、Netcat等工具进行网络分析。
- 步骤:
-
重启相关服务
- 步骤:
- 检查需要重启的服务,如Web服务器、数据库或API服务。
- 使用相应的重启命令或配置文件进行重启。
- 在重启后,重新尝试安全验证。
- 工具:使用tail -c kill命令或配置文件修复来重启服务。
- 步骤:
-
更新软件和插件
- 步骤:
- 检查系统和所有软件的版本,包括操作系统、浏览器、应用程序和插件。
- 下载并安装最新的更新或修复包。
- 使用虚拟机或离线镜像备份重要数据,确保数据安全。
- 工具:使用官方更新网站或系统更新工具进行更新。
- 步骤:
-
调整权限和认证设置
- 步骤:
- 检查用户权限设置,确保用户具有执行操作的权限。
- 验证认证机制是否正确识别用户,包括用户名、密码、多因素认证等。
- 如果使用多因素认证,检查是否所有因素都已正确配置。
- 工具:使用>jailbreak|ssch|sudo|chroot等命令进行权限调整;使用certutil等工具验证证书配置。
- 步骤:
-
监控和日志分析
- 步骤:
- 使用监控工具(如Nagios、Zabbix)实时监控系统状态,及时发现潜在问题。
- 分析安全日志,查找异常行为或错误信息,帮助定位问题。
- 使用日志分析工具(如ELK Stack)进一步分析日志,找出问题根源。
- 工具:使用Prometheus、ELK Stack、Nagios等工具进行监控和日志分析。
- 步骤:
-
配置安全策略
- 步骤:
- 制定安全策略,明确用户权限和访问控制。
- 使用最小权限原则,仅允许必要的权限访问资源。
- 配置安全监控,实时监控用户活动,及时发现和处理异常行为。
- 工具:使用Jira、TFS、Azure AD等工具配置安全策略。
- 步骤:
预防措施:避免安全验证失败
-
定期更新和修复
定期更新软件、插件和系统,修复已知漏洞,避免因软件问题导致的安全验证失败。
-
加强网络安全性
使用防火墙、VPN、IPsec等技术增强网络安全性,确保网络连接稳定。
-
配置多因素认证
配置多因素认证(MFA),增加用户认证的复杂性,降低未经授权的访问。
-
使用安全的认证机制
选择安全可靠的认证机制,如OAuth 2.0、SAML、OpenID Connect等,确保认证过程的安全性。
-
定期进行安全测试
进行安全测试和渗透测试,发现潜在的安全漏洞,及时修复。
-
配置访问控制列表(ACL)
使用访问控制列表(ACL)和文件权限管理,确保只有授权用户才能访问敏感资源。
-
备份和恢复
定期备份重要数据和系统配置,确保在发生数据损坏或系统故障时能够快速恢复。
安全验证失败是一个复杂的问题,可能由多种因素引起,解决这类问题需要全面的分析和详细的步骤,从检查网络连接到调整权限,从修复软件问题到配置安全策略,每个环节都需要仔细处理,通过定期更新、加强网络安全性以及配置多因素认证等预防措施,可以有效减少安全验证失败的风险,预防措施是解决这类问题的关键,只有在预防的基础上,才能确保系统的长期安全和稳定性。
安全验证失败怎么办,从根源到解决方案安全验证失败怎么办,
发表评论